Gutter Downspout Unclogging in Bergen County, NJ
Gutter downspout unclogging services focus on removing blockages from the vertical pipes that direct rainwater away from a property’s foundation. These services typically address issues caused by leaves, twigs, dirt, or debris buildup, which can lead to water overflow, damage to the gutters, or water intrusion into the structure. Projects often involve inspecting the downspouts, clearing out obstructions, and ensuring proper water flow to prevent potential water damage or foundation problems.

Gutter Downspout Unclogging Questions
What causes gutter downspouts to clog? Debris such as leaves, twigs, and dirt can block downspouts, especially during heavy rain or wind storms.
How can clogged downspouts affect a property? Blocked downspouts can lead to water overflow, foundation issues, and damage to siding or landscaping.
What are common signs of a clogged downspout? Overflowing gutters, water pooling around the foundation, and visible debris are typical indicators.
Why should clogged downspouts be cleared promptly? Clearing blockages helps prevent water damage, soil erosion, and structural problems around the property.
